Symptoms of Wildlife Invasions That Necessitate Pest ControlIdentifying the clues of animal invasions is essential for property owners pursuing animal removal services. Common indicators consist of unusual noises, including gnawing and rustling noises, regularly detected in attics or walls, hinting at the existence of animals. Also, homeowners may observe droppings, which differ in dimensions and form depending on the kind, showing a likely pest problem. Destruction to insulation, wiring, or structural components may signal pest presence, as creatures may gnaw or rip materials to build shelters.Additionally, visible entry points, such as holes or gaps around foundations, roofs, or vents, reveal how wildlife is getting into the home. Unexplained odors, particularly musty or fecal smells, can additionally point to the presence of animals. By identifying these signs early, homeowners can take preventive steps to protect their property and assure effective pest control interventions.Ways for Spotting Typical Wildlife Pests in Your HomeIn what ways can homeowners effectively identify typical animal invaders in their homes? Recognizing the signs of wildlife presence is vital for timely intervention. Typical invaders include raccoons, squirrels, and rodents. Property owners should search for droppings, which differ in size and shape depending on the species. Moreover, bite marks on wood or insulation can indicate rodent activity. Sounds in the upper areas or wall cavities, particularly at night, often signal the presence of raccoons or squirrels.Visual sightings are also essential; homeowners should document any motion in or around their property. Unusual nest-building supplies, like shredded paper or leaves, may suggest nest building. Moreover, damage to gardens or bird feeders can reveal animal feeding. Implementing effective pest control approaches helps address these threats, ensuring a safe and secure living environment.Health Complications Caused by Unwanted creaturesPests present significant health risks that can impact both residents and their pets. Rodents and insects can transmit diseases such as hantavirus, leptospirosis, and salmonella, which can lead to serious illness. Additionally, insects like mosquitoes and ticks spread pathogens, resulting in conditions such as Lyme disease and West Nile virus. Allergies and respiratory issues can also be caused by pest droppings and shed skin, contributing to unhealthy indoor air quality. Moreover, some pests, such as spiders and wasps, can pose direct threats through bites and stings. Thorough pest control is crucial to mitigate these health risks, ensuring a safe living environment for families and their beloved pets. Proactive measures can help prevent infestations and protect overall health. Stopping Property DamageWhile many occupants focus on the immediate health risks stemming from pests, the threat for property damage should not be overlooked. Pests such as rodents and termites can wreak havoc on structures, occasioning costly work and diminished property value. Rodents may gnaw through electrical wires, posing fire hazards, while termites can jeopardize the integrity of wooden supports. Additionally, certain wildlife may form nests in attics or walls, resulting in insulation damage and mold growth. Thorough pest control services not only address these issues but also implement preventative measures to fortify homes. By consciously controlling pest populations, homeowners can maintain their investments and confirm a safe, structurally sound environment for their families. These approaches concentrate on making properties less attractive to unwelcome creatures. First, sealing entry points, such as openings in roof areas, wall sections, and foundation spaces, is essential. Using materials like steel mesh or caulk can deter animals from gaining access. Additionally, keeping spaces tidy by locking garbage containers and removing food sources reduces appeal. Installing one-way doors allows creatures to leave without returning, promoting safe relocation. Yard work also contributes; trimming trees and clearing brush can limit shelter opportunities. By applying these techniques, homeowners can create an inhospitable environment for animals, ensuring safety for both families and animals alike. Safe Catching ProceduresEffective animal management necessitates careful consideration of safe trapping techniques to guarantee ethical treatment of animals. Live traps designed by professionals are used to capture wildlife without harm. These traps must be monitored regularly to minimize stress for animals and ensure timely relocation. When selecting trap locations, accounting for animal behavior and movement patterns is vital, locating them in areas of high activity. Additionally, bait can be employed to attract target species while preventing non-target animals from being caught. After capture, it is important to transport animals to appropriate habitats removed from residential areas, in accordance with local regulations.
